    Can't run generators much. 2 hours in morning and 2 at night. They will evict you if you break this rule. Sites are smallish, hard to get 30' plus units into them. Water is very shallow at boat launch.

    Stayed here for a few nights in July. Sites were the smallest I have ever stayed on in a Provincial Park and sloped downwards all around which made levelling our 31ft travel trailer a bit of a nightmare. If you are over 40ft you aren't camping here. Sites had not yet been cleaned although we arrived at noon and it was the day after Canada Day so I think the two park attendants had there work cut out. Large park with 3 loops. Beautiful lake and 2 play areas. Sani-dump and potable water ($5can) charge. Very typical Prov Park, although as mentioned earlier - very small sites! LTE but very little cell coverage on Canadian networks.
